The Somerset County Park Commission’s Lord Stirling Stable in Basking Ridge will mark a half-century of operation Sept. 22 in the hunter pace field from noon-4 p.m.
There will be a live band, hay rides and activities for the kids, For an extra fee, children can take a “lead-line” pony ride through a designated course. Also featured for an extra fee are 30-minute guided trail rides for riders 12 and older.
Admission is $10 for adults and $5 for children 3-12. Tickets for a barbeque were sold in advance and will not be available the day of the celebration.
